Tuttle Creek, with its commanding views of the Owens Valley and Eastern Sierra Nevada Mountains is our second stop on our caravan to the Region 12 Rally. This BLM (Bureau of Land Management) campground is first come first serve campground but with 83 sites you can surely find a spot in October; no hook-ups, potable water available seasonally and a dump station ($10.00). 

We time to fill our days here with the view, pop up into the Sierra Nevada Mountains for a hike, fish, visit the Alabama Hills where many a wester was filmed, slip into Lone Pine to visit the Museum of Western Film History, New Coso Heritage Society Southern Inyo Museum, the Manzanar National Historic Site, Eastern Sierra Interagency Visitors Center or any of the local shops and restaurant in town.
